Pesticide Producers Target Feds' Use Of Epidemiology In Risk Reviews As Worker Impacts Studied

By
November 3, 2015 at 11:28 AM
The pesticide producers’ group CropLife America is raising concern about the Environmental Protection Agency's use of epidemiological studies to retain a stringent safety factor in draft risk reviews of seven organophosphate pesticides, including chemicals such as chlorpyrifos, which OSHA has been pressured to more tightly regulate.
